Objective: To investigate the expression of the p16INK4atumour suppressor gene, thefibroblast growth factor2(FGF-2) and D2-40in cervical intraepithelial neoplasia3(CIN3),microinvasive spuamous cell carcinoma and invasive spuamous cell carcinoma of cervix,and to examine the relationship between the expression of them and the cervicalcarcinoma invasion or lymph node metastasis. Methods: Immunohistochemistry methodwas used to examine the expression of p16INK4a, FGF-2and D2-40in35cases of CIN3,13cases of microinvasive spuamous cell carcinoma and52cases of invasive spuamous cellcarcinoma of cervix. Results:(1)The positive rates of p16INK4ain CIN3, microinvasivespuamous cell carcinoma and invasive spuamous cell carcinoma of cervix were85.71%,100.00%and94.23%,respectively,(P=0.277);Over expression of the p16INK4aprotein was significantly higher in microinvasive carcinoma than that in CIN3(χ2=7.561,P=0.006).(2)The positive rates of FGF-2in CIN3, microinvasive spuamous cell carcinomaand invasive spuamous cell carcinoma of cervix were51.43%,53.85%and76.92%,respectively,(χ2=6.794, P=0.033); The expression strength of FGF-2wassignificantly correlated with the extent and development of cervical lesion(rs=0.280,P=0.005).(3)The positive strength of p16INK4aand FGF-2were significant correlationwith lymph node metastasis in cervical carcinoma(x2MH=8.424, P=0.005;x2MH=9.733,P=0.002), the expression of FGF-2was significantly correlated with depth of stromainfiltration, while no significant association was found with tumor size, histological gradeand clinical stage.(4) The positive rates of D2-40in CIN3, microinvasive spuamous cellcarcinoma and invasive spuamous cell carcinoma of cervix were(6.35±4.07),(6.26±3.99)and (6.57±3.06),respectively,(F=0.061, P=0.941);The expression of D2-40was nocorrelation with any clinical characteristic(P>0.05).(5) The expression of p16INK4awasweakly positively correlated with FGF-2(r=0.355, P=0.004),but the expression ofp16INK4aand FGF-2was no significant association compared with D2-40, respectively,(P >0.05). Conclusion: Abnormal expression of p16INK4amay be helpful to the diagnosismicroinvasive carcinoma; To examine the expression of p16INK4aand FGF-2in cervicalbiopsy tissue may be taken as an important clinical reference value for the evaluation ofthe development of cervical lesions, and the invasion and metastasis of cervicalcarcinoma.
